@umbergod It's also the same singer on both versions you have. Jeff Gutt. Dave Waiserski, (Dry Cell's other vocalist), doesn't have any released material with him on it, AFAIK. There's around 8 versions of this song: Music Video, QOTD Soundtrack, Impur Demo, Album version, Japan album import version, Advance version, Dry Cell sampler version, and the Madden version.
